Our journey will reach out to the most distant and unforgiving outer colony worlds, but first, the bloodied trail of egotism and treachery begins close to home. Book 1 features six tales of terrible decisions, impossible bargains, and unexpected turns.
Humanity establishes the first sustainable space colonies, but as with most human endeavours, we disguise our flaws thinly, and technology is no shield against ignorance. Book 2 comprises three novellas of egoism, unchained vanity, and grotesque horror.
When madness and death envelope the construction crew of Priam station in “Bloodshot”, engineer Dahlia Alexander uncovers a deadly conspiracy.
In “Phobos Dawn”, the unearthing of an ancient door on the largest moon of Mars leads to a dangerous race for the greatest prize in the universe.
But that’s not the end of the revelations. When a new generation of Cassandrians seek to re-establish contact with twin colony Helenus, what lies “Beyond the Barycentre” is more dangerous and savage than anything they could have ever imagined.

TRIVIA
The fictional space station, Priam, is located at the Earth-Moon Lagrange point five. The Vigil mission spacecraft, operated by the European Space Agency, is currently monitoring space weather at Lagrange point five. Lagrange points provide cosy homes for many space missions, including the James Webb Space Telescope, which is at Lagrange point two.

GOOFS
In the story “Phobos Dawn”, Lita secures a transit pod to the surface of the moon to prevent it from floating away. However, although the gravity on Phobos is very weak, the pod would not just float away.
